A vital health insurance tip is to never abandon your claim just because it has been initially denied. Filing an appeal is always an option, and it is important to note that the denial could simply have been the result of a data error in the insurer’s computer system. By appealing unexpected denials, you have the power to receive every bit of coverage your policy is meant to provide.
With many insurance plans it is important to stay in their network of healthcare professionals and hospitals. The reason for this is the health insurance company has a contract with the network providers to pay pre-negotiated rates. This not only saves the insurance company money, but the consumer will also pay the discounted rates if they stay in network.

You are looking for an insurance policy for your car. Several companies give you proposals; all of them are based on the same information which you provided. The policies have widely varying costs and proposals. How can you wisely choose the best policy and company?
Read carefully
Lay the policies down side by side. Some insurers are able to offer low rates by giving skeleton coverage. You gave the companies identical information but they may not have returned identical policies. Check the deductibles on the policies. Deductibles weigh heavily on the cost of insurance. See if all of the policies offer uninsured driver clauses. Look closely at coverage areas. Some companies restrict their policies if you drive extensively out of state.
Type of company
Just as with home loan companies there are auto insurance companies that specialize in writing insurance for people with poor credit and/or poor driving records. If you have requested a quote from this kind of company their response may automatically be considerably higher than other companies. If you don’t have poor credit and/or a poor driving record immediately eliminate from your search companies that serve these markets.
Investigate company records
States keep records of how insurance companies respond to their customers. Files on insurers will include their response times, their histories of paying claims, any complaints or suits filed against them as well as other important consumer information. Note and eliminate any companies which have numerous complaints against them.
Remember, having a low car insurance premium may not be worth much if you don’t have the coverage you need or can’t get your car insurance company to respond when you have an accident.

Look into setting up an HSA account when buying your own health insurance. This will allow you to put away savings pre-tax that you can use for paying your deductible and other health care related expenses. You will need to have an HSA approved health plan to go with it.
Even if you think you don’t need it, it’s still not a good idea to go without health insurance. The money you save on premiums won’t go very far if you are struck by an unexpected illness or other medical emergency. These can wipe out your savings very quickly and lead to bankruptcy.
Learn how to read your Explanation of Benefits (EOB) statements that are provided by your insurer. These statements show exactly what benefits were applied to every healthcare procedure and what you as the patient will be responsible for. This is not the bill however so don’t try to pay off of it, your insurer will send you an invoice separately.
